Spacers I wouldnt bother locally unless second hand.
check out H&R, ECS, FK. those sort of websites
Basically you want 5x100, 57.1 centre bore on the hub side, and if the spacer is bigger then say 10mm you want a wheel centric side of 57.1 too.
if you get something design for the mk4 (bora or golf) these should be right anyway.
Do your research as they are not legal in Australia and may void your insurance (just a heads up if you weren't aware)
Lowering more then a inch on springs id look at getting new shocks too.
coilovers would be the way to go imo.
if your car is FWD you will most likely need to look at the issue of the sway bar rubbing on the driveshafts.
If AWD (4motion) you might want to look into adjustable control arms for the rear.
